This is not your traditional origami book, this book is not about the diagrams, although it does contain many
of them; rather, it's about the rich history and diversity of origami, discussing, in an encyclopedic way, the
many facets of the art.
The book opens with an introduction to origami symbols and maneuvers, and then dives into alphabetical entries
for all things origami. The entries are illustrated by pictures, drawings and diagrams for mostly traditional
models, but also more modern gems such as Max Hulme's magnificent Jack-in-the-box, and E.D Sullivan's
Bluebeard's castle. Also included are some more obscure ways of folding, with even hats, turbans and
nappy-folding instructions!
This is a fun book if you're interested in some of the history and stories behind origami, or if you just want
to fold something.
